What are Disposable Lab Coat Dispensers?
Disposable lab coat dispensers are specially designed units or cabinets that hold single-use lab coats, providing easy access for laboratory personnel. These dispensers can be mounted on walls or placed on countertops, allowing for convenient retrieval of lab coats without the hassle of handling bulkier garments. Typically made from durable materials, these dispensers ensure that lab coats remain clean and uncontaminated until they are needed.
The Role of Disposable Lab Coats in Laboratories
Lab coats serve not only as a protective barrier against chemical spills and biological hazards but also as a means to promote a sterile environment. Disposable lab coats play an essential role in various laboratory settings, including biological, chemical, and pharmaceutical labs. They are designed to be lightweight, comfortable, and resistant to various substances, helping to reduce the risk of contamination during experiments.
Using disposable lab coats helps minimize the chances of cross-contamination between experiments and ensures the safety of both the researcher and the materials being tested. Moreover, they make cleanup easier, as they can simply be discarded after use, rather than requiring frequent laundering and potential handling of contaminated material.
Benefits of Using Disposable Lab Coat Dispensers
1. Convenience The primary advantage of using a lab coat dispenser is convenience. Research personnel can quickly grab a new lab coat without having to search through closets or storage areas. This speed is especially important in high-pressure environments where every second counts.
2. Promotes Compliance with Safety Standards The presence of a disposable lab coat dispenser encourages workers to use protective gear. By making lab coats readily available, facilities can improve compliance with safety regulations and standards. This can significantly reduce the risk of accidents and contamination.
3. Cost-Effectiveness While some might argue that disposable lab coats contribute to waste, the overall cost-effectiveness cannot be overlooked. Reducing laundry costs, minimizing the risk of costly contamination, and lowering potential injury-related expenses make the initial investment in dispensers worthwhile.
4. Enhanced Hygiene Disposable lab coat dispensers play a crucial role in maintaining hygiene. By providing a new lab coat for every user, these dispensers eliminate the risk of sharing potentially contaminated clothing. This is particularly vital in labs working with infectious agents or hazardous substances.
5. Ease of Use The user-friendly design of these dispensers ensures that personnel can easily obtain a lab coat with minimal effort. Many dispensers feature a simple pull mechanism or a flip-down design, making them accessible even for those with limited mobility.
